In a bizarre incident, a deceased Member of the Legislative Assembly (MLA) received an invitation to attend the event of Prime Minister Mr. Narendra Modi.
The Indian National Congress (INC) workers in this north Bihar district were bewildered when an invitation, to attend Prime Minister Narendra Modi’s function in the state capital, arrived in the name of a deceased leader. Notably, the invitee, Abdul Hai Payami, had represented the Laukaha assembly segment in the 1980s and he breathed his last four years ago, in 2018.
Responding to the invitation, Ms. Sheetalambar Jha, the District President of the INC said, “We were taken aback when the invitation card arrived in the name of Payami sahib. Vidhan Sabha authorities must be aware that he is no more.”
Meanwhile, the Vidhan Sabha secretariat said that “all sitting and former MLAs and MLCs” have been invited to the function being held as part of the centenary of assembly premises.
Speaking on condition of anonymity, they however conceded that the inclusion of a deceased person in the list of invitees, which had been approved by the Special Protection Group, was a “serious lapse.”
